Loved Friday's Animal Power workshop...met some folks that  have offered hang out time at their farms.  I'm excited to make hay with real horse power!!  We're thinking of having some animal power in 3-5 yrs.  I'd like to hang with experienced teamsters for a while so that we know how to select animals.  I'm drawn to mules, and am considering draft ponies.  Regular draft horses are tall! 

We're signing up for the Farmer's Market Nutrition Program this year.  It is a voucher program for seniors and families, getting them to eat fresh and locally.  I'm excited to get involved.  I had customers last year who wanted to buy, but I wasn't signed up yet.  I want everyone to have access to fresh, organic food.  *I just want to feed people. * That statement sums up my existence as a farmer.
